Understand session budget

When you book a model on Delora, you can enter an optional Budget on the request form. It is not a charge through Delora Client. It helps the model understand your planned spend for the session.

What budget means

The budget field captures the amount you plan to pay for the shoot in whole currency units.

Delora stores it with your booking so both you and the model see the same figure on the request.

It does not charge your card or create an invoice inside Delora Client.

Enter budget on the form

On the public booking page, type digits only in the budget field. Decimals are not required.

Leave the field empty if your rate is still negotiable.

The model’s currency setting determines how the amount displays on cards and booking details.

After the model responds

If the model accepts, confirm final rates and payment method directly with them.

Common arrangements include bank transfer, invoice, or agency billing outside Delora.

Update your internal records using the budget shown on My bookings as a reference point.

Budget vs Delora payments

Delora Client does not host a client billing portal for session fees.

Model subscription payments on Delora are separate and only apply to model accounts.
